C語言 求哪些是迴文數 5

時間 2025-05-13 09:01:06

c語言 求哪些是迴文數

1樓:格里程式設計辦公技巧

函式的棚粗肆定義不要放在某個函式之內。

修凳悔改把圖中紅色框內**單獨放在main函式鏈轎外面。

2樓:網友

迴文」是指正讀反讀都能讀通的句子,它是古今中外都有的一種修辭方式和文字遊戲,如「我為人人,人人為我」等。在數學中也有這樣一類數字有這樣的特徵,成為迴文數(palindrome number)。

設n是一任意自然數。若將納陪n的各位數字反向排列所得自然數n1與n相等,則稱n為一回文數。例如,若n=1234321,則稱n為一回文數;但若n=1234567,則n不是迴文數。

希洞飢蠢望我能幫助你解疑釋惑。肢擾。

3樓:聽不清啊

錯誤的地方是大納拍括號洞拿羨敏指的配對問題。

4樓:風若遠去何人留

沒什麼大巖虧問題,邏輯上都對。

就是main函式少了乙個返瞎結尾的大括號}

在12行左粗世神右,daoxu函式前面加上就沒問題了。

c語言如何求迴文數

5樓:網友

c語言判斷迴文數方法:生成逆向數,判斷與原數是否相同,相同則是,不同則不是內。

#include

void main()

while(t); //原數逆序。

if ( y==x )

printf("yes!");

elseprintf("no!");}

6樓:網友

#include

#include

#define max 100 //預定義bai陣列長度int reverse(char a)//判斷du是否迴文,數字也當。

字元zhi處理,所以dao,不管是數字還是字版符串,都能判權斷{int n=strlen(a);

int i;

for(i=0;i

7樓:網友

#include

#include

#include

main()

strrev[20]=,hui[20]=;

gets(str); //輸入數字 以字串方式接收。

num=atoi(str); //轉為數字。

strcpy(strrev,strrev(str));//將接收的字串逆序。

numrev=atoi(strrev); //轉換成逆序的數字。

while (1)

num =addnum; //將和 作為下次運算的第乙個數字。

strcpy(strrev,strrev(itoa(num,str,10)))//根據第乙個數逆序出第二個數。

numrev=atoi(strrev); //字串轉數字}}

8樓:七葉

#include

void main()

while(jdao

個回回文答數",m);

elseprintf("%d不是乙個迴文數",m);}

怎麼判斷乙個5位數是迴文數還是c語言編寫?

9樓:忌廉菠蘿包

1. 輸入乙個5位數,判斷它是不是迴文數。即12321是迴文數,個位與萬位相同,十位與千位相同。

注:主要考察兩個知識點:1)整除與求餘運算;2)if條件的巢狀使用**實現:

#include

void main()

int x; //帶輸入的數。

int g,w,s,q; //分別表示的是個位、萬位、十位、千位printf("請輸入乙個5位數:");

scanf("%d",&x);

2. //判斷輸入的是不是乙個5位數。

if(x>99999 ||x<10000)printf("您輸入的x=%d不是乙個5位數",x);

elseg = x%10;

w = x/10000;

s = (x%100)/10;

q = (x%10000)/1000;

if(g==w &&s==q)

printf("x=%d是乙個迴文數",x);

elseprintf("x=%d不是乙個迴文數",x);

程式結果演示:

高分求c語言求1000以內的迴文數以每行數輸出

include stdio.h define max num 1000 int ispalin int n 判斷是否迴文數if m n return 1 else return 0 int main void return 0 雲上他 include void main getch int huiy...

c語言每輸出數換行,C語言,每輸出5個數換行

小夏在深圳 加一個計數的變數,每次找到目標時計數加一,被5整除時換行。源 如下 include int main 擴充套件資料1 printf 函式在碰到 n 時,並沒有直接輸出字元 與字元 n 而是將它們看作一個換行標記,執行了換行操作,以使後面的輸出列印在新的一行。2 printf函式的返回值是...

C語言求助,求助C語言「求5!」要程式碼

int a,b,c,d,i,j,k a 6 我們把 a 10 改為 a 6,簡化計算b c d 5 i j k 0 for a b b i 這個簡單,b a 1 所以 i 自加一次 i 1,b在 a b 執行之後馬上自加。while a c j 這個原理同上 a b 1 所以 j自加一次。但是你的答...